Edward G. Kardos, Director of Development for Major Gifts, VCU School of Dentistry

Kardos recently published his latest book, “Elias and the Legend of Sirok,” through Graygate Publishing. It is a mythological tale based upon a hero’s journey of discovery and the importance of following one’s heart. The novel follows Elias, an artist, who is forced to make a decision regarding his future. Transported from his Hungarian village to a dangerous world where he faces mystical beings and powers, Elias fights for survival and learns self-discovery.

Kardos said his book is aimed at young readers, but he believes anyone young at heart will enjoy the book.

“I just have to believe this theme resonates with just about everyone,” he said.

This is the third book Kardos has published. His first book, “Yours, Aiden” a story of self-enlightenment and friendship, was released in 2002. Kardos published his second book, “Zen Master Next Door,” described as “parables for enlightened everyday living,” in 2009.
